Understanding the Warning: Protecting Yourself from Phishing Scams

When you encounter a notice indicating a website has been reported for suspected phishing, it’s a critical alert designed to safeguard your online activity. The purpose of such a warning is to proactively inform you about a potential threat before you inadvertently compromise your data. Recognizing the signs of a phishing attempt is the first line of defense. These often involve unsolicited emails, suspicious links, requests for personal information that a legitimate entity would not typically ask for via email, or urgent language designed to create panic and bypass your critical thinking. By heeding these warnings, you can avoid becoming a victim of identity theft or financial fraud.

Recognizing and Reporting Suspicious Casino Sites

The digital landscape of online casinos is vast, and unfortunately, it attracts malicious actors. When a casino site is flagged for phishing, it’s because it has exhibited behaviors consistent with attempts to steal user data. Common red flags include URLs that are slightly different from the legitimate site (e.g., a misspelling or an extra character), an unprofessional website design, or requests for information that seem out of the ordinary for a casino. Always be vigilant about the domain you are visiting.

If you suspect a casino website is attempting to phish users, it’s crucial to report it. Most web browsers and security software have built-in tools for reporting suspicious sites. By reporting these platforms, you contribute to a safer online environment for everyone. This collective effort helps security companies identify and block these fraudulent sites, protecting countless potential victims from harm.

How to Stay Safe While Enjoying Casino Entertainment

The excitement of casino games is undeniable, but it’s essential to prioritize your security. When choosing an online casino, always opt for reputable and well-established platforms that have a strong track record of security and fair play. Look for clear licensing information and positive user reviews. Before entering any sensitive details, double-check the website’s URL for the secure HTTPS protocol and ensure it matches the official domain precisely.

Furthermore, employ strong, unique passwords for each of your online accounts, especially for financial and gaming platforms. Consider using a password manager to help you generate and store complex passwords. Enable two-factor authentication (2FA) whenever it’s offered; this adds an extra layer of security by requiring a second form of verification beyond just your password. By being an informed and cautious user, you can continue to enjoy the casino experience without undue risk.
